如何在Java中获取文件URI参考?
java.io包的名为File的类表示系统中的文件或目录(路径名)。此类提供了各种方法来对文件/目录执行各种操作。
通常,URI(统一资源标识符)表示资源。Java的URI类表示这种格式。您可以通过调用toURI()方法来获取文件的URI格式。
示例
以下Java示例输出名为samplefile.txt的文件的URI格式
import java.io.File; import java.io.IOException; import java.net.URI; public class GetURI { public static void main(String args[]) throws IOException { //实例化File类 String filePath = "D:\\ExampleDirectory\\sampleFile.txt"; File file = new File(filePath); //获取URI对象 URI uri = file.toURI(); System.out.println(uri.toString()); } }
输出结果
file:/D:/ExampleDirectory/sampleFile.txt